> Golden Corral Bourbon Street Chicken
> 
> Ingredients
> 
> 1 pound chicken leg or thigh meat, pulled apart or cut in bite size chunks
> 
> 4 ounces soy sauce
> 
> 1/2 cup brown sugar
> 
> 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
> 
> 1 teaspoon powdered ginger
> 
> 2 tablespoons dried minced onions 
> 
> 1/2 cup Jim Beam Bourbon Whisky (that's KENTUCKY Bourbon!)
> 
> 2 tablespoons white wine
> 
> Directions
> 
> Mix all the marinade ingredients and pour over chicken pieces in a bowl.
> Cover and refrigerate (stirring often) for several hours (best overnight).
> Bake chicken at 350 for one hour in a single layer, basting every 10
> minutes. Remove chicken. Scrape pan juices with all the brown bits into a
> frying pan. Heat, and add 2 tablespoons white wine. Stir and add chicken.
> Cook for 1 minute and serve.
